thanks.when it gets warmer ill probably take everything back out and go back over the headliner and the a pillars.DO NOT DO THIS IN COLD WEATHER.you'll be very glad you waited unless you have a well ventilated area that is controlled to at least 70 degrees.our shop isnt and it created issues with the paint toward the end of the project
